Verbs Expressing Mental Actions Verbs can also express mental actions. For example: Peter guessed the right number. I think out loud too often. She considers her words before she speaks. (The verbs "guessed," "think," and "considers" all express mental activities.) WebApr 7, 2024 · A gerund (pronounced JER-und) is a verb that’s acting as a noun. By that, we mean that the verb—the word that describes the action that’s happening, like “biking,” “thinking,” “running,” or “speaking”—becomes a thing, a concept that can now be the sentence’s subject, direct object, indirect object, or the object of a ... WebLinking verbs connect the subject of a sentence to a noun or adjective that describes it. Linking verb example: This oatmeal tastes bland. In this sentence, oatmeal is the noun/subject, and bland is the adjective. Tastes is the linking verb that connects them. Linking verb example 2: All the kittens are adorable.
